ALCYONIUM

Volume 2 · 64 words · 1842 Edition

an obsolete name of a submarine plant. It is also used for a kind of coral or astroites, frequently found fossil in England.

Alcyonium Stignum, in Ancient Geography, a lake in the territory of Corinth, whose depth was unfathomable, and in vain attempted to be discovered by Nero. Through this lake Bacchus is said to have descended to hell to bring back Semele. (Pausanias.)
